Preparation of Olefins from Alcohols by Thermal Rearrangement of Propargylic Xanthates.
-Thermolysis of propargylic xanthates derived from secondary alcohols in the presence of catalytic amounts of collidinium triflate affords the corresponding olefins in good yields. When the xanthate is located at C-17 of the steroid skeleton [cf. (VIII)], direct elimination is slower than Wagner-Meerwein rearrangement.
